Interesting. Long ago, before pan2/pan-0.90, there had been discussion of using a sqlite based backend.


Oh gods please no... haven't we learned anything from Firefox? (Because the Firefox developers certainly have not...)

http://kb.mozillazine.org/Locked_or_damaged_places.sqlite

sqlite does not play well with NFS. The sqlite developers explicitly warn that it has locking and corruption problems over NFS, and that you should not use it over NFS. Many Linux users have their home directory mounted over NFS, and Firefox 3+ stores nearly everything in a sqlite database. The consequences are hardly surprising:
